A 7.32-kilowatt (kW) hybrid solar photovoltaic system has been installed at a residential property in Northern Iloilo, supplying clean and reliable energy for both household use and a water refilling station. The system operates in on-grid mode during daytime to power refilling operations using solar energy, then shifts to hybrid mode at night, utilizing an 8 kW Deye Hybrid Inverter and a 230Ah / 11.8 kWh lithium battery to support residential loads and ensure continuous power.
The project is expected to generate monthly savings of ₱12,648, or ₱151,787 annually, with an estimated return on investment of two years. In addition to significant cost reductions, the installation provides partial energy independence, improved power reliability, and reduced carbon emissions—highlighting the growing role of hybrid solar systems in supporting sustainable residential and small-business energy solutions in Batad, Iloilo.

NEW YEAR opening project in Mandurriao includes a 4.88-kilowatt hybrid solar photovoltaic (PV) system with lithium battery storage has been installed at a residential property, providing reliable power, lower electricity costs, and clean energy benefits.
The system uses eight 610-watt bifacial solar panels and a 6 kW Deye hybrid inverter with automatic power management and online monitoring, allowing real-time tracking of energy production and usage. Power is stored in two Lithium Iron Phosphate batteries with a combined capacity of 23.8 kilowatt-hours, ensuring dependable backup power and enhanced safety.
Capable of running three air-conditioning units and essential household loads such as lighting, pumps, and refrigeration, the hybrid setup enables the homeowner to achieve partial independence from the local distribution utility, maintaining continuous power even during grid interruptions.
